Revenue and Profitability - Total revenues for the year ended December 31, 2024, were approximately $1.4 million, a 413.5% increase from $280,000 in 2023[492] - Gross profit for 2024 was approximately $0.6 million, representing a 283.0% increase from $0.2 million in 2023[498] - Net loss for 2024 was approximately $2.1 million, down 26.8% from a net loss of approximately $2.9 million in 2023[511] Expenses - Cost of revenues for 2024 was approximately $0.8 million, up 574.7% from $0.1 million in 2023[495] - Selling expenses increased by approximately $0.4 million, or 100.0%, to approximately $0.4 million for 2024 from nil in 2023[500] - General and administrative expenses decreased by $1.4 million, or 43.4%, to $1.9 million for 2024 from $3.3 million in 2023[502] - Other expenses, net for 2024 decreased by approximately $18.0 million, or 98.1%, compared to 2023, primarily due to reduced impairment of due from discontinued operations[504] - Research and development expenses were approximately $0.0 million for the year ended December 31, 2024, indicating a shift in focus towards digital advertising and marketing campaign services[534] Cash Flow and Working Capital - Cash and cash equivalents as of December 31, 2024, amounted to approximately $4.7 million, compared to approximately $0.1 million as of December 31, 2023[513] - Working capital was approximately $6.23 million at December 31, 2024, indicating sufficient funds to meet operational needs over the next twelve months[514] - Net cash used in operating activities from continuing operations was approximately $4.2 million for the year ended December 31, 2024, compared to $5.3 million in 2023 and $3.4 million in 2022[517][518][520] - The net change in cash for the year ended December 31, 2024, was $4.6 million, a significant improvement compared to a decrease of $552,645 in 2023[516] Investment and Financing Activities - Net cash used in investing activities was approximately $1.0 million for the year ended December 31, 2024, significantly lower than $47.4 million in 2023, primarily due to cash deposits in escrow accounts[521][522] - Net cash provided by financing activities from continuing operations was approximately $10.0 million for the year ended December 31, 2024, a decrease from $52.6 million in 2023, mainly due to proceeds from the issuance of common stock and convertible bonds[523][524] - The company intends to fund future capital expenditures, which were $0.8 million in 2024, through existing cash balances, bank loans, and net proceeds from its F-3 offering[526] - The company is exploring additional financing sources, including support from related parties and the issuance of convertible debt[519] Intellectual Property and Future Commitments - As of December 31, 2024, the company had rights to 1 patent, 31 software copyrights, and 1 registered trademark, highlighting its commitment to protecting intellectual property[538] - Future lease payments under operating leases as of December 31, 2024, totaled approximately $527,761, with a weighted average remaining lease term of 2.58 years[528]

Core Viewpoint - Infobird Co., Ltd is currently delinquent in filing its annual report on Form 20-F for the fiscal year ended December 31, 2023, with the SEC, which was due by May 15, 2024 [1][2] Group 1: Compliance and Notifications - On May 20, 2024, Infobird received a notification from Nasdaq indicating non-compliance with Listing Rule 5250(c)(1) due to the late filing of the 2023 Form 20-F [2] - The Nasdaq notification allows Infobird 60 calendar days, until July 19, 2024, to submit a compliance plan [3] - If the compliance plan is accepted, Nasdaq may grant an extension of up to 180 days, allowing compliance to be regained by November 11, 2024 [3] Group 2: Company Actions and Intentions - Infobird intends to submit a plan of compliance to Nasdaq on or before July 19, 2024 [3] - The Nasdaq notification does not have an immediate effect on the listing of Infobird's ordinary shares on the Nasdaq Stock Market [4]

Infobird Co., Ltd Announces 1-for-8 Share Consolidation and Capital Reduction
Prnewswire· 2024-02-20 16:15
Core Viewpoint - Infobird Co., Ltd has announced the approval of a 1-for-8 share consolidation and a capital reduction and reorganization to comply with Nasdaq listing requirements and maintain its market presence [1][2][5]. Share Consolidation - The share consolidation will take effect on February 27, 2024, with every eight ordinary shares of par value US$0.5 being consolidated into one ordinary share of par value US$4.0 [2][3]. - No fractional shares will be issued; any resulting fractional shares will be rounded up to the next whole number [3]. Capital Reduction and Reorganization - The capital reduction will be effective upon receiving a court order from the Grand Court of the Cayman Islands, changing the authorized share capital from US$25 billion divided into 6.25 billion shares of par value US$4.00 each to US$50 million divided into 5 trillion shares of par value US$0.00001 each [4]. - The capital reduction will be applied uniformly to all issued shares and will not affect shareholders' percentage ownership interests [4]. Approval Process - The board of directors approved the share consolidation and capital reduction on January 10, 2024, and shareholders approved it on February 20, 2024 [5].
